There is a significant gap in the cost of living between these two cities. Jolivue is 29.7% cheaper than Daleville. With a cost index of 87 vs 113, the difference would have a meaningful impact on a household's monthly budget. Someone relocating from Jolivue to Daleville should plan for substantially higher expenses across most categories.

On the housing front, median rent in Daleville is $1,749/month compared to $1,138/month in Jolivue — a 54% difference. Home values follow the same pattern: Jolivue is more affordable at $243,900 median vs $340,300.

Median household income in Daleville is $99,028 compared to $38,738 in Jolivue (+155.6%). While Daleville is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income. Looking at affordability, residents of Daleville spend roughly 21.2% of their income on rent, less than the 35.3% in Jolivue.
